Sina Finance and Credit Co  (XTEH:VSIN1) Forward Dividend Yield % Explanation

Over the long term, the return from dividends has been a significant contributor to the total returns produced by equity securities. Studies by Elroy Dimson, Paul Marsh, and Mike Staunton of Princeton University (2002) found that a market-oriented portfolio, which included reinvested dividends, would have generated nearly 85 times the wealth generated by the same portfolio relying solely on capital gains.

Dividends may also qualify a lower tax rate for investors.

In dividends investing, Payout Ratio and Dividend Growth Rate are the two most important variables for consideration. A lower payout ratio may indicate that the company has more room to increase its dividends.

Sina Finance and Credit Co is a credit and finance company. Its business activities consist of monetary, financial and credential performances as well as other activities related to various parts of the economy and giving service to real and legal persons. The company also aims at funding various production, business and service units as well as granting credit facilities to various economic sectors. Sina offers various banking services including internet banking, mobile banking, telephone banking, loans, foreign exchange and SMS banking services.
